The number 42 appears at least two times in this film: - in the prison scene, Mini Me and Dr. Evil wear jerseys with the number on it - in the submarine scene, it appears on the accident sign. At the time, director Jay Roach was set to direct the movie of Douglas Adams The Hitchhiker's Guide to the Galaxy (2005), which features significance to the number 42. moreGoofs:

I was a late comer to the whole Austin Powers craze. I passed on seeing the first two after seeing the trailers for them, I automatically figured they'd be dumber than dumb. I only saw this movie because 12 hour work shifts get really long and we have a t.v. here at work... so what are you gonna do??
This movie was hilarious. I was never really impressed with Mike Myers from his Wayne's World lore, but he certainly impressed me in Goldmember. The irony of it all is that the funniest things about this movie were the characters Mike Myers played besides Austin Powers. Austin Powers was humorous and had his place, but Fat Bastard, Dr. Evil, and Goldmember were a riot. This movie was a great mix of subtle humor and in your face comedy. This movie propelled me to see the prior two, but I don't think they were as funny.
Goldmember was excellent, and definitely a top comedy in my book.
